What Angie Cruz’s slice-of-life novella lacks in page count, it makes up for in charm with the singularly dynamic main character, Cara Romero. This book was recommended to me as “your auntie telling you a story,” and it’s the perfect description.
Cruz presented Cara as a perpetual optimist who recognizes her own shortcomings, which made it easy to root for her as the plot vacillates between light-hearted and heavier moments. Cara isn’t given sainthood, but she earns our compassion.
